The '95-96 UMass Minutemen clued in the nation on their secret at the beginning of the season when they defeated No. 1 Kentucky 92-82 to start a run of 26 consecutive wins. The secret? John Calipari's squad was really, really good. So was Marcus Camby. The junior center poured in 32 points, grabbed 9 rebounds and blocked 5 shots. It would remain a theme as the season went on with Camby leading the Minutemen to a No. 1 ranking, a 1-seed in the East Region of the NCAA Tournament.

Once there, the Minutemen survived a scare from Stanford to reach the Sweet 16 where they destroyed 12-seed Arkansas to set up an Elite 8 showdown with Allen Iverson and the 2-seed Georgetown Hoyas. As it turns out it was only a showdown on paper as UMass cruised to a 14-point win and a trip to the schools first Final Four. Camby won several National Player of the Year awards for averaging 21 points, 8 boards and nearly 4 blocks before declaring for the 1996 NBA Draft where he was selected 2nd overall.
